Another bold move from the South Korean juggernaut
Samsung has been quite aggressive in adding new features or different designs for its Galaxy A line. There’s the triple rear camera Galaxy A7 (2018), the quadruple rear camera Galaxy A9 (2018), and the punch hole display-sporting Galaxy A8s.
Aside from those recently-released phones, there are rumors about the Galaxy A50—which appears to be a baby Galaxy S10 on paper. Aside from the Galaxy A50, a Galaxy A90 is reportedly in the works, and it is equally intriguing.

According to leakster Ice Universe, the Galaxy A90 will be Samsung’s first phone with a pop-up front camera—meaning it will be a true all-screen phone unlike the Galaxy A8s or the upcoming Galaxy S10 family.
While there are compromises to this approach—questionable motor durability and no IP rating among other things, Samsung might surprise everyone with new ideas for the pop-up front camera.
